Solar panels generate electricity by converting sunlight into energy using photovoltaic (PV) cells. These cells create electrical currents when exposed to sunlight, which are then used to power your home or business. A simple, effective setup can provide significant energy output, reducing reliance. . Inverters come in several varieties with the higher end ones offering a smoother AC output - they are called "pure sine inverters." The red and black cables shown are used to connect the inverter to the batteries. The East Blackland Solar Project, also known as the Pflugerville Solar Farm, is a 144 solar photovoltaic (PV) power plant near the City of in Travis, County, Texas, United States. Originally a 60 MWAC plant, a ceremonial ground breaking was announced in December 2010 with completion expected in June 2013, but construction star. [PDF Version]

FPL Nassau Solar Energy Center is a 74.5MW solar PV power project. It is located in Florida, the US. According to GlobalData, who tracks and profiles over 170,000 power plants worldwide, the project is currently active. It has been developed in a single phase. The project construction commenced in. . Nassau Solar Center — Nassau, FL — Operational Power Plant with ID 6452. Data from EIA Form 860M. The project is owned and developed by Florida Power & Light Co. The project came online in 2020. Empower your strategies with our FPL Nassau Solar. [PDF Version]
